Setting Up an Account
Before you can use MSN Messenger, you must set up the instant messag-
ing accounts to use. For MSN Messenger Service, you must have a Micro-
soft Passport or Hotmail account. For Exchange Instant Messaging, you
must have an Exchange account.
1 Create a connection f or your device. To u se MSN Messenger Service,
set up a connection to the Internet; to use Exchange Instant Messaging,
set up a connection to your corporate network. See page 98 for more
information on getting connected.
2 In MSN Messenger, tap Tools > Options >theAccounts tab.
3 Select Enable MSN Messenger Service or Enable Exchange Instant Mes-
saging.
4 Enter your sign-in name and password for the selected accounts. Your
sign-in name is usually in the username@domain.com form.
5 If you selected both accounts, under Sign in using this account first, se-
lect which account to sign in to first.
Signing In and Out
S To sign in, tap anywhere on the screen. Follow the directions on the
screen.
S To sign out, tap Tools > Sign Out.
S To sign in upon connecting, tap Tools > Options > General and select
the Run this program upon connection box.
S Signing in to an Exchange account may take several minutes depending
upon you r connection speed. Reducing the number of Exchange con-
tacts decreases your sign-in time.
